About this tournament
1 round of play
This tournament is a trophies only 2-disc challenge. You may only use the discs from your players packs. It will consist of one round of eighteen holes.
Scattered throughout the course, some holes will have some added elements or feature to increase the chaos and prepare you for the inevitable upcoming apocalypse.
The other holes will be played as usual.
Today, you have the privilege of permanently adding the following two discs to your arsenal:
Cyber Putter 3 / 3 / 0 / 2
The Cyber Putter is a freakish putter inspired by the Tesla Cyber truck. It has sharp edges that will quickly become dulled by the chains. It works great as a beaded, moderately overstable putter that flies perfectly for confident spin-putt throwers or as a stable approach disc. It may look freakish at first glance, but at the second glance you'll confirm that it is definitely freakish.
Psyop 9 / 4 / -3 / 2
The Psyop is an understable 9-speed, fast enough for positive distance, but slow enough to be easily caught in the psychological operations that sway the masses into compliance. Believe what you're told-- the Psyop can be handled by slower arm speeds as well as by experienced players who need an anhyzer flight path or a flip-up disc in controlled circumstances.
